        Bronzit when taken care of looks stellar. I’ve seen amazing examples.

        Problem is, when its neglected it gets bad looking, fast! Really shows the clearcoat failure when it begins to separate.

        The same can be said of the tan interior. Everything fades or degraded at different rates, and tan seems to look worse when they get off color more so than other common colors.
